Angry Tesco customers complain they've been locked out of grocery accounts

Loyal Tesco shoppers are not happy after being unable to complete orders after their grocery accounts were locked on the website and app.

Customers complained on Tuesday night that the online orders were not completing for deliveries due last night (Wednesday 26 February).

Shoppers are still finding it hard to log on even though Tesco insists the problem has been sorted.

Others customers are venting their frustrations on Twitter.

One shopper said: "Just wasted an hour filling a basket for an online shop with you for me to get to the payment and you're doing online maintenance!

"You're having a laugh! It would have been the first online shop with you but it's now the last."

Another tweeted: "I've been trying almost 6hrs to buy a shop online. Every time the app or website crashes."

One shopper even had to contend with this problem whilst trying to put in a order for 12 friends on a trip away.

A message appeared to people trying to sign in to their grocery accounts saying the site is down for maintenance and "we're sorry, but something went wrong".

Some shoppers missed the delivery deadline for doing their online shop because the system would not let them pay for the order.

A spokesman for Tesco said: "We have fixed a technology issue which was affecting our website and app last night and we're sorry for any inconvenience this has caused.

"Customers will now be able to log in and place orders."
